如何使用Vba获取当前年份

Kar*_*hik 25 excel vba date

我试图使用VBA获得当前年份.是否有任何预建功能可以找出当年?

ber*_*nie 49

Year(Date)
Run Code Online (Sandbox Code Playgroud)

Year():返回date参数的year部分.
Date:仅限当前日期.

这里解释这两个功能.

  • 对于那些可能会收到我上面收到的这个错误的人:我发现这是因为我有一个标签,它的`Name` 值也是“Year”。有点麻烦的是,VBA 让我命名与保留关键字相同的名称......将我的标签更改为“YearLabel”让我能够成功使用“Year(Date)”。 (2认同)

小智 5

尝试=Year(Now())将单元格格式化为General.